When you ask people to remember information, the wording you use can affect how they remember things.
Slide 2
People will mis-remember things they or others did and said, which makes self-reporting on past events inherently unreliable.
Slide 3
You should take what people say with a grain of salt, if they're remembering experiences with a person or with a product.
